Similarly, you may ask, do Uggs run big in women's?
For our women's Classic Collection, we would recommend ordering down in size. These styles tend to run large, and the sheepskin suede does stretch with wear. For the Classic Collection, we would recommend ordering a full size down if a whole size, or a half-size down if in between sizes.

Sheepskin boots will stretch wherever there is pressure around your feet and legs. Generally we see sheepskin boots stretch up to half a size. Unless you prefer a loose fitting, your new sheepskin boots should be very snug. Your toes however should not be curling or hurting.How do I know what size UGGs to buy?

Despite the incredible warmth and initial comfort the boots provide on a cold winter day, they provide little-to-no support for your feet. In fact, traditional UGG boots have no arch support at all. They are fine for lounging around the house, but not so comfortable for walking or standing for longer periods.Is Koolaburra a UGG?
